Native Features vs. Third-Party Apps
Apple provides a built-in screen recorder within the Control Center, making it the most accessible screen recording app iOS offers out of the box. This native tool excels at quick captures, allowing users to record the display, toggle the microphone, and capture audio without downloading additional software. However, for users seeking granular control over frame rates, annotation tools, or advanced editing capabilities, third-party applications often provide a more comprehensive feature set that the native solution cannot match.
Key Features to Look For
When evaluating a screen recording app iOS power users consider specific technical specifications. A high-quality application should offer lossless or high-bitrate recording options to preserve visual clarity, particularly for detailed graphics or text. The inclusion of a built-in video editor is another critical advantage, allowing users to trim footage, add annotations, and insert captions directly within the app, streamlining the production process from capture to share.
Support for high-resolution recording, including 4K output where hardware allows.
Ability to record internal audio, microphone input, or both simultaneously.
Integrated editing tools for trimming, drawing, and adding text overlays.
Compatibility with various file formats and easy export to cloud services.
Performance and Resource Management
One of the most overlooked aspects of a screen recording app iOS stability is its impact on system resources. Heavy recording sessions can trigger thermal throttling or rapid battery drain if the app is not optimized. The best applications are engineered to minimize CPU load and leverage hardware encoding efficiently, ensuring that the recording process does not disrupt the performance of other active applications or cause the device to overheat during extended use.
Security, Privacy, and Data Handling
Privacy is paramount when choosing a screen recording app iOS users store sensitive information on their devices. Reputable developers prioritize on-device processing, ensuring that video data remains local unless explicitly exported by the user. It is crucial to review the app’s privacy policy to understand data retention policies, network permissions, and whether recordings are stored on external servers. Avoid applications that require unnecessary access to contacts or location data simply to function as a recording tool.
